Models and Algorithms on Contraflow Evacuation Planning Network Problems
Abstrak
After different disasters the evacuation planning support to remove the residence from accidental areas to safe destinations. Contraflow solutions minimize the congestion and make the traffic smooth during evacuation by reversing the required road directions from risk areas to safe places. Mathematical models and solution approaches appear for the maximum, the quickest and the earliest arrival contraflow problems in the literature. The research on contraflow reconfiguration has been motivated from tremendous applications improving both throughput and speed. This note briefly revisits the static and dynamic contraflow problems previously investigated. We also develop models and algorithms that obtain optimal solutions to the lexicographically maximum and the earliest arrival contraflow problems.
